Sir Winston Churchill - probably the greatest statesman of the twentieth century-said: “Some people regard private enterprise as a predatory tiger to be shot. Others look on it as a cow they can milk. Not enough people see it as a healthy horse, pulling a sturdy wagon.” This quote is as relevant today as when spoken by the great man himself.
